Ordinals
beta
Address bc1q8tdhccwaeuf4r5grqqy7gmgk059tsy6a4urmw8
sat balance
182288
outputs
7980fa79f4b098c936f18eb8efc738f674ff93fe0a1383c55e6a6e30d15b07fa:0